Ethical Culture is a Humanist and Ethical movement inspired by the ideal that the supreme aim of our lives is to create a more humane society.
We stand for separation of church and state. We believe acting morally does not require belief in a god. We place our faith in the demonstrated capacity of people to do wonderful things. We believe in the worth and dignity of all living beings.
We believe that all individuals have:
- Inherent worth and dignity
- The potential to grow and change
- A responsibility to strive for ethical growth
- A responsibility to treat others so as to help them realize their fullest potential
- A responsibility to create a better world
- A responsibility to help build an Ethical Culture community that welcomes and involves others
As an Ethical Culture community we believe that:
- We are all part of something that transcends the individual experience
- We have responsibilities to each other, to the Society, and to the community at large
- We are enriched through our interconnectedness with others
- We find confirmation and validation of our own selves and beliefs through our interactions with others
- We derive strength through our relationships with others
